3rd Adult IT Skills Class

Date: 20th July 2011 (Wednesday)
Time: 8.00pm - 9.30pm
Leos Present: Leo Eong Xien, Leo Sheng Wei, Leo Peir Ee, Leo Joshua, Leo Cindy Megasari, Leo Teddy Tjahyadi
Leo Hours: 6 x 1.5 Hours = 9 Leo Hours

Report:
In the 3rd IT Skills Class, the participants are introduced to E-mail and Instant Messaging. First, the Leos guide them to create a Gmail account and explain each registration fields in detail. As this is their first time creating an account, it took a longer time to complete the registration. Once they are done, Leos demonstrated how to compose an e-mail, adding a subject and sending it to other participants. Then they are taught how to view incoming e-mails and replying them. As soon as they are done, the Leos briefly explained how the 'chat' or Instant Messaging function in Gmail.

2nd Adult IT Skills Class

Date: 13th July 2011 (Wednesday)
Time: 8.00pm - 9.30pm
Leos Present: Leo Eong Xien, Leo Kok Yi, Leo Sheng Wei, Leo Kan Sha, Leo Joshua
Leo Hours: 5 x 1.5 Hours = 7.5 Leo Hours

Report:
For the 2nd IT Skills Class, the Leos began to teach the participants on how to surf the Internet and navigate Internet browser. They were first introduced to the concept of Internet - how it works and what equipment is required to access to Internet. Then, they are taught how to use Google and Youtube to search for information that they required. By taking Sinchew website as an example, the Leos demonstrated how a website works and how links & pages are accessed. Then, the participants are taught how to you Youtube to search for videos. The class ended with a free-and-easy session where the class are free to search for information and videos that they like.
